1 Yahweh, fight against those who fight against me! Fight against [my enemies] when they fight me!
Of David. O Lord, be on my side against those who are judging me; be at war with those who make war against me.
2 Be [like] a shield [DOU] to protect me and come to help me!
Be a breastplate to me, and give me your help.
3 Lift up your spear [DOU] and [throw it] at those who pursue me! Promise me that you will enable me to defeat [my enemies].
Take up your spear and keep back my attackers; say to my soul, I am your salvation.
4 Cause those who are trying to kill me to be defeated and disgraced! Cause those who are planning to do evil things to me to be pushed back and become confused!
Let them be overcome and put to shame who make attempts to take my soul; let those who would do me damage be turned back and made foolish.
5 Send your angel to pursue them, and as a result cause them to disappear like chaff/straw blown away by the wind!
Let them be like dust from the grain before the wind; let the angel of the Lord send them in flight.
6 Cause the path on which they run to be dark and slippery as your angel pursues them!
Let their way be dark and full of danger; let them be troubled by the angel of the Lord.
7 Although I did not do anything wrong to them, they concealed a deep pit for me to fall into; they hid a net in which they would catch me.
For without cause they have put a net ready for me secretly, in which to take my soul.
8 Cause them to suddenly experience disaster! Cause them to be trapped in their own nets! Cause them to fall into the pits that they have dug for me and disappear!
Let destruction come on them without their knowledge; let them be taken themselves in their secret nets, falling into the same destruction.
9 Then I will be joyful about what you, Yahweh, have done for me, I will be glad that you have rescued me.
And my soul will have joy in the Lord; it will be glad in his salvation.
10 With my whole inner being [SYN] I will say, “There is no one like Yahweh [RHQ]! No one else can rescue helpless people from powerful people [RHQ]. No one else can rescue weak and needy people from those who want to rob them.”
All my bones will say, Lord, who is like you? The saviour of the poor man from the hands of the strong, of him who is poor and in need from him who takes his goods.
11 People who tell lies stand in court and falsely accuse me of doing things that I do not know [anything] about.
False witnesses got up: they put questions to me about crimes of which I had no knowledge.
12 In return for my doing good things for them, they do evil things to me, with the result that I feel that I am alone.
They gave me back evil for good, troubling my soul.
13 When they were ill, I showed that I was sad. I did not eat any food, and I bowed my head as I prayed [for them].
But as for me, when they were ill I put on the clothing of sorrow: I went without food and was sad, and my prayer came back again to my heart.
14 I mourned and bowed my head as I prayed as though it was a friend or my mother for whom I was grieving.
My behaviour was as if it had been my friend or my brother: I was bent low in grief like one whose mother is dead.
15 But when I had troubles, they were all happy about it. They gathered around to make fun of me. Strangers struck me, and they would not stop.
But they took pleasure in my trouble, and came together, yes, low persons came together against me without my knowledge; they never came to an end of wounding me.
16 Worthless people ridicule me and snarl at me.
Like men of deceit they put me to shame; the voice of their wrath was loud against me.
17 Yahweh, how long will you only watch them doing this? Rescue me from their attacking me; Save me from being killed by these men who are attacking me like [MET] lions [that are attacking other animals]
Lord, how long will you be looking on? take my soul from their destruction, my life from the lions.
18 Then, when many of your people gather, I will praise you and I will thank you in front of all of them.
I will give you praise in the great meeting; I will give you honour among a strong people.
19 Do not allow my enemies, who tell lies about me, defeat me and then rejoice! Do not allow those who hate me when there in no reason to hate me to (smirk/smile happily)!
Do not let my haters be glad over me falsely; let not those who are against me without cause make sport of me.
20 They do not talk peacefully to people; instead, they seek ways to tell lies about people who are peaceful.
For they do not say words of peace; in their deceit they are designing evil things against the quiet ones in the land.
21 They shout at me, to accuse me, saying, “We saw the wrong things that you did!”
Their mouths were open wide against me, and they said, Aha, aha, our eyes have seen it.
22 Yahweh, you have seen these things, so do not be silent! Do not stay far from me!
You have seen this, O Lord; be not unmoved: O Lord, be not far from me.
23 Arise, my God, and plead my case in court, and successfully defend me!
Be awake, O Lord, be moved to take up my cause, my God and my Lord.
24 Yahweh, my God, because you are righteous, prove that I am innocent in order that my enemies will not be able to gloat [that I was judged to be guilty].
Be my judge, O Lord my God, in your righteousness; do not let them be glad over me.
25 Do not allow them to be able to say to themselves, “Yes, we have gotten rid of him [IDM] just like we desired!”
Let them not say in their hearts, So we will have it: let them not say, We have put an end to him.
26 Cause those who rejoice about my misfortunes to be completely defeated and disgraced; cause those who boast that they are much greater than me to be disgraced and dishonored!
Let all those who take pleasure in my troubles be shamed and come to nothing: let those who are lifted up against me be covered with shame and have no honour.
27 But cause those who desire that I be acquitted to be happy and shout joyfully, and cause them to continually say, “Yahweh is great! He is delighted to cause things to go well for those who serve him.”
Let those who are on my side give cries of joy; let them ever say, The Lord be praised, for he has pleasure in the peace of his servant.
28 Then I will proclaim that you act righteously, and I will praise you all day long.
And my tongue will be talking of your righteousness and of your praise all the day.
